As a thank you from Skyscraper for your support so far and as a tribute to the late Vic Kemlicz, who passed away in September 2022, we have made this live version of 'Man Made Hell' available for free download. It is one of the very few recordings available that features our good friend Fuzz (ex-Silverfish) on second guitar. We hope you enjoy the track and thanks again.

released December 24, 2022
Recorded live at the Splash Club, London on 8th July 1994.

Vic Kemlicz- Guitar/Vocals
Adi Vines- Bass Guitar
Oliver Grasset- Drums
Fuzz- Guitar

Recorded by Suneil Pusari and Tim Rombach. Mixed by John Bell at Evelyn Yard Studios. Originally released on 'Home Truths' Echo Label CD ESPCD4 (1995).

Skyscraper London, UK

SKYSCRAPER were formed in Aug 1992 by Vic Kemlicz and Adi Vines. They released their debut album SUPERSTATE in 1995. Despite considerable success, the line-up changed and the band, now featuring Kemlicz, Vines, plus Adam Lamprell and Craig Coggle, recorded the follow up SHOOTERS in 1997.
